<html> <p>The single cell NEURON and spiking network MATLAB code for the paper </p> <p>Domanski APF, Booker SA, Wyllie DJA, Isaac JTR, Kind PC (2019) Cellular and synaptic phenotypes lead to disrupted information processing in Fmr1-KO mouse layer 4 barrel cortex. Nat Commun 10:4814 <a href="http://dx.doi.org/10.1038/s41467-019-12736-y">http://dx.doi.org/10.1038/s41467-019-12736-y</a> </p> <p>is available at the authors github repositories: </p> <p>"A suite of NEURON simulations to dissect the roles of distributed circuit pathophysiology in the young Fmr1-KO mouse thalamocortical system": </p> <p><a href="https://github.com/apfdomanski/Thalamocortical-Synaptic-Integration-in-Fmr1-KO-cortex">https://github.com/apfdomanski/Thalamocortical-Synaptic-Integration-in-Fmr1-KO-cortex</a> </p> <p>"Distorted Ex/In dynamics and pattern classification in a spiking network model of Fmr1-KO cortical layer IV": </p> <p><a href="https://github.com/apfdomanski/Fmr1-KO-cortical-layer-4-spiking-network">https://github.com/apfdomanski/Fmr1-KO-cortical-layer-4-spiking-network</a></p> </html>
